When Al Michaels mentioned that Chad Greenway was thinking of retiring, I was a bit surprised because he's in his early 30s. But, frankly, there are more and more players considering retiring younger due to what we now understand to be the potential long-term effects of playing professional football.

In Calvin's case, it's not necessarily head trauma that Greenway has probably sustained in his career, but CJ has had an assortment of relatively minor injuries that could have degenerative effects in the long run if he continues to play.
